Eclectic mix

Fashions in the 90's were so eclectic - layering your look was essential, and many looks dominated the fashion scene.

(Source: styleblazer.com) Heartthrobs of the 90's would often wear this - For both men and women, layering a solid crew-necked tee with a blazer was a key smart look; suits were extremely baggy in the 90's and there wasn't a solid silhouette; everyone was extremely relaxed in the way they looked - baggy jeans, graphic tees and plaid flannel shirts dominated, partially down to hip hop and grunge.


(Source: annaroditi.wordpress)

Accessories were brilliant - sneakers were taking off like never before; Air Maxes and Reeboks had some of the best success, and heavy duty boots completed the hip-hop look. Snapback hats and wristbands were frequently seen on the youth of the nineties - and if you were really fantastic, it's likely you owned a mood ring, which would change colour based on your 'mood' (body temperature).
